Smart Content Planning

Before worrying about platforms or content types, define what your brand stands for and who you are trying to reach. Clear positioning gives your digital presence a foundation. It helps you communicate your value in a way that feels honest and easy to understand. When your audience quickly understands what you do and why it matters, everything from your website to your social content becomes more effective.

Many brands skip this step and jump straight into tactics, which usually leads to scattered messaging and low engagement. Positioning clarifies your voice, tone, and value, making it easier for the right people to connect with you.

Strengthen your brand identity and voice

Content is how your audience learns from you and forms opinions about you. A smart content plan focuses on what your audience actually cares about, not what you think sounds impressive. That might include sharing useful how-tos, honest insights about your industry, stories that show your process, or perspectives that help people make better decisions. Content should feel human, helpful, and consistent.

You do not need to publish constantly, but you do need to publish with purpose. The more your content teaches, explains, or solves a problem, the more it builds trust. Over time, this creates a natural path for people to move from awareness to interest, and eventually to action.

Conversion-Ready Website

Social platforms influence how people perceive your brand long before they land on your site. A sustainable social presence is not about posting everywhere or chasing trends. It starts with choosing platforms where your audience actually spends time and then showing up consistently.

Authentic voice and real interaction tend to outperform polished sales tactics. When you participate in conversations, answer questions, and share useful insights, you build credibility. Over time, people begin to associate your brand with reliability and expertise. This familiarity often becomes the bridge between passive followers and active customers.

Sustainable Social Presence

Your website should feel like an extension of your best sales conversation. It should clearly explain what you offer, why it matters, and how to take the next step. Design matters, but clarity matters more. A conversion-ready site loads quickly, adapts well to mobile devices, and guides visitors toward essential information without friction.

Good page structure, thoughtful writing, and clean visuals help visitors understand your story and take action with confidence. Many brands improve conversions simply by simplifying navigation, rewriting copy for clarity, or tightening the visual hierarchy. A strong website does not just attract visitors. It converts them.

Performance Tracking and Refinement

Digital presence is not a one-time effort. It evolves through testing, learning, and adjusting. Performance tracking helps you understand what resonates and what does not. Sometimes the right adjustment is to shift messaging. Other times it is improving page load speed, adjusting targeting, or changing how you structure your content.

These refinements compound over months and years, not days. Brands that treat digital presence as an ongoing process tend to earn stronger engagement and long-term results. Data reveals patterns, patterns guide decisions, and decisions shape outcomes.

Closing Thought

Boosting your digital presence is less about chasing trends and more about building clarity, trust, and consistency. A brand that communicates well, supports its audience with meaningful content, maintains a strong website, shows up on the right platforms, and learns from data has a natural advantage.


You do not need to overhaul everything at once. Start with positioning, improve your content, and refine steadily. Small steps taken with intention have a way of multiplying over time.
